Daybreak Ventures is an early-stage venture capital firm founded to support founders in building companies that reshape markets or create new ones. Established in the United States, the firm focuses on investing in innovative startups across various sectors. Daybreak Ventures emphasizes a hands-on approach, often engaging with founders before product development begins, ensuring that they are well-positioned to succeed in their respective markets.
The firm operates primarily within the United States and has a diverse portfolio that reflects its commitment to sectors that influence everyday life. Daybreak Ventures has established itself as a key player in the early-stage investment landscape, with a focus on pre-seed, seed, and seed-plus funding rounds.
Daybreak Ventures invests in companies across six key pillars that influence everyday life: Health, Learning, Capital, Environment, Culture, and Work. The firm specializes in early-stage investments, particularly in the pre-seed and seed stages. This focus allows Daybreak to engage with founders at the earliest stages of their ventures, often before product development begins.
In the Health sector, Daybreak seeks companies that reinvent care delivery or modernize the healthcare system. For Learning, they look for products that change learning methods and platforms that spread knowledge. In Capital, the firm invests in innovations that rethink financial transactions and growth. The Environment pillar includes technologies that support the climate economy and sustainability initiatives. Cultural shifts through content and consumer behavior are key in the Culture sector, while the Work pillar focuses on products that enhance worker productivity and new forms of work.

What stages does Daybreak Ventures invest in?
Daybreak Ventures focuses on pre-seed, seed, and seed-plus (extension) stages, allowing them to support startups from their inception.
What sectors does Daybreak Ventures prioritize?
The firm invests across six key sectors: healthcare, edtech, fintech, climate, media, and HR tech, targeting companies that influence everyday life.
